🔄 Balance & Neuro-Otology Screening

Balance and neuro-otology screening helps identify common causes of dizziness, vertigo, and balance-related problems at an early stage.
These screening tools are designed to assess symptoms related to inner ear disorders, vestibular dysfunction, and nerve-related balance complaints.

Who should undergo balance & neuro-otology screening?

  • Individuals with dizziness, vertigo, or spinning sensation
  • Feeling unsteady, imbalance, or fear of falling
  • Sudden or recurrent attacks of giddiness
  • Vertigo associated with head movement or position change
  • Ear fullness, hearing changes, or tinnitus with dizziness
  • Migraine-related dizziness or visual disturbance
  • Elderly patients with recurrent falls or balance issues

What happens after screening?

Based on your screening results, further clinical evaluation, vestibular tests, imaging, or treatment may be advised.
Screening tools do not replace clinical examination but help in early identification of balance and inner ear–related disorders.
